On average across the year,
yes, Chad is hotter than
Jackson, Mississippi
.
Chad has an average temperature of 29°C/84°F and Jackson, Mississippi has an average temperature of 19°C/66°F.
Chad's hottest month is April, with an average maximum temperature of 41°C/106°F, which is hotter than Jackson, Mississippi's hottest month (July, with an average maximum temperature of 34°C/93°F).
On average across the year, no, Chad is not colder than Jackson, Mississippi . Chad has an average minimum temperature of 22°C/72°F and Jackson, Mississippi has an average minimum temperature of 13°C/55°F.
On average across the year,
no, Chad has less rain than
Jackson, Mississippi. Chad has an average annual rainfall of 432mm and Jackson, Mississippi has an average annual rainfall of 1755mm.
Chad's wettest month is August, with an average monthly rainfall of 129mm, which is drier than Jackson, Mississippi's wettest month (April, with an average monthly rainfall of 200mm).
